New cars (PA-5) have begun daily testing in tunnels. 8 test cars will make stopping at correct location quicker for Engineers { 7 years } stopping at 7 car marker. Harrison station has always platformed 8 cars for passenger service since standard Newark to WTC service prior to Sept. 11th was 8 car consist.
